Factors to Consider When Choosing Best Solar Watches

When selecting a solar watch, several factors influence your choice beyond just solar tech. Understanding these can help you avoid common pitfalls and ensure the watch you pick aligns with your lifestyle and expectations. From durability to features, each element impacts your daily experience and long-term satisfaction.

Solar Technology and Power Reserve

Look for watches that specify their solar panel efficiency and power reserve duration. Some models can run for months on a full charge, even without exposure to light, which is ideal for travel or indoor use. Cheaper models might require more frequent exposure or have limited power reserve, which could be frustrating if you forget to recharge. Advanced solar tech ensures consistent performance and reduces maintenance needs, making it a key factor in your decision.

Durability and Water Resistance

If you plan to wear your watch during outdoor activities, prioritize models with high water resistance and rugged construction. Outdoor and field watches often have reinforced cases, scratch-resistant crystals, and water resistance ratings of 100 meters or more. Cheaper or dressier models may lack this robustness, risking damage during physical activity or water exposure. Consider your activity level carefully when choosing durability features.

Features and Functionality

Decide which features truly add value for your needs—GPS, radio sync, alarms, or chronograph functions. While more features can enhance versatility, they often come with increased complexity and higher prices. For casual use, a simple analog solar watch might suffice, but if you need navigation or fitness tracking, look for models like Garmin or Citizen with those capabilities. Prioritize features that align with your primary activities to avoid paying for extras you won’t use.

Design and Size

Solar watches range from sleek, minimalist designs to rugged, oversized models. Consider your wrist size and style preferences—large or bulky watches may look out of place in formal settings, while slim designs suit everyday wear. Some models have military or tactical aesthetics, which might appeal to active users but may not suit all wardrobes. Comfort and appearance should both factor into your choice, especially if you’ll wear the watch daily.

Price and Value

Prices vary widely based on features, brand reputation, and build quality. While investing in a premium model like Garmin or Citizen offers advanced features and long-term durability, budget options from Casio still provide reliable solar power and basic functionality. Consider how much you’re willing to spend relative to the features you need, and avoid overpaying for bells and whistles that won’t benefit your intended use. Remember, a good solar watch balances cost with performance and longevity.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does a solar watch typically last on a full charge?

Most solar watches can run for several months without additional exposure to sunlight once fully charged, with some models reaching up to a year or more. The actual duration depends on the watch’s size, solar panel efficiency, and features like backlighting or GPS. Regular exposure to light keeps the battery topped up, reducing the need for manual charging or battery replacement, which is why solar watches are highly convenient for everyday use.

Are solar watches suitable for outdoor activities or sports?

Many solar watches designed for outdoor use, such as Garmin and Citizen models, offer high water resistance, rugged construction, and additional features like GPS or compass. These qualities make them well-suited for hiking, running, or water sports. However, less durable or dressier models may not withstand extreme conditions or rough handling, so it’s important to choose a model explicitly built for outdoor durability if you plan to use it in active settings.

Do solar watches require special maintenance?

Compared to traditional watches, solar watches require minimal upkeep—mainly ensuring they receive enough light exposure to keep the battery charged. Some models might benefit from occasional cleaning of the solar panel or crystal to maintain efficiency. Unlike battery-powered watches, they don’t need frequent battery replacements, which reduces long-term maintenance costs and hassle.

Can I wear a solar watch in the shower or swimming?

Most modern solar watches feature water resistance ratings suitable for swimming or showering, especially those with 100 meters or more of water resistance. However, always verify the specific model’s water resistance rating and avoid exposing watches with lower ratings or those not explicitly designed for water to moisture. Proper sealing and construction are essential for maintaining the watch’s longevity in aquatic environments.

Is a more expensive solar watch worth the extra cost?

Higher-priced solar watches typically offer better build quality, more advanced features, and longer-lasting solar technology. If you need durability, GPS, or multiband radio sync, investing in a premium model makes sense since it can improve your overall experience and last longer. Conversely, if your needs are basic—such as telling time and occasional date functions—more affordable options can provide excellent value without sacrificing reliability.
